Will Katniss Be In The Ballad Of Songbirds And Snakes Movie?

When looking at the timeline of events in The Hunger Games universe, it becomes clear that the character of Katniss Everdeen is not a part of The Ballad of Songbirds and Snakes movie. The story in this particular installment takes place over 60 years before Katniss ever sets foot in the arena to compete in the Hunger Games. Therefore, fans hoping to see Katniss grace the screen once again will be disappointed as the narrative of this movie predates her involvement in the iconic competition.

While some may have speculated or held out hope for a surprise cameo by Jennifer Lawrence, who brilliantly portrayed Katniss Everdeen in the original Hunger Games films, it is important to note that she does not make an appearance in The Ballad of Songbirds and Snakes.
